Output e297a1527664ecddf02185f4f51bc8698e1de7c07466d8987bd2db7f49fa748e:21

value
3500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d391e3cef3a0df6dd99291a211b2377cdb39b7f OP_EQUAL
address
ACbzRRMEyoCrA9qdGeCZLj4aU7f4vxkK71
transaction
e297a1527664ecddf02185f4f51bc8698e1de7c07466d8987bd2db7f49fa748e